UNC Campus Safety Task Force Report
The Virginia Tech tragedy and a small number of less dramatic violent events on UNC's campuses during the 2006-07 academic year, caused President Erskine Bowles to undertake an examination of safety on UNC campuses to make sure that the University of North Carolina is doing all that it reasonable can do to reduce the incidence of violent crime within the university community. In May 2007 this University Safety Task Force was created as part of that effort and final report was completed in November 2007.
